273 /****************************************************************************
274 PARAMETERS:
275 pcidev  - PCI device info for the video card on the bus
276 bar     - Place to return the base address register offset to use
277
278 RETURNS:
279 The address to use to map the secondary BIOS (AGP devices)
280
281 REMARKS:
282 Searches all the PCI base address registers for the device looking for a
283 memory mapping that is large enough to hold our ROM BIOS. We usually end up
284 finding the framebuffer mapping (usually BAR 0x10), and we use this mapping
285 to map the BIOS for the device into. We use a mapping that is already
286 assigned to the device to ensure the memory range will be passed through
287 by any PCI->PCI or AGP->PCI bridge that may be present.
288
289 NOTE: Usually this function is only used for AGP devices, but it may be
290       used for PCI devices that have already been POST'ed and the BIOS
291       ROM base address has been zero'ed out.
292
293 NOTE: This function leaves the original memory aperture disabled by leaving
294       it programmed to all 1's. It must be restored to the correct value
295       later.
296 ****************************************************************************/
297 #ifdef CONFIG_DM_PCI
298 static u32 PCI_findBIOSAddr(struct udevice *pcidev, int *bar)
299 #else
300 static u32 PCI_findBIOSAddr(pci_dev_t pcidev, int *bar)
301 #endif
302 {
303         u32 base, size;
304
305         for (*bar = 0x10; *bar <= 0x14; (*bar) += 4) {
306 #ifdef CONFIG_DM_PCI
307                 dm_pci_read_config32(pcidev, *bar, &base);
308 #else
309                 pci_read_config_dword(pcidev, *bar, &base);
310 #endif
311                 if (!(base & 0x1)) {
312 #ifdef CONFIG_DM_PCI
313                         dm_pci_write_config32(pcidev, *bar, 0xFFFFFFFF);
314                         dm_pci_read_config32(pcidev, *bar, &size);
315 #else
316                         pci_write_config_dword(pcidev, *bar, 0xFFFFFFFF);
317                         pci_read_config_dword(pcidev, *bar, &size);
318 #endif
319                         size = ~(size & ~0xFF) + 1;
320                         if (size >= MAX_BIOSLEN)
321                                 return base & ~0xFF;
322                 }
323         }
324         return 0;
325 }
326
327 /****************************************************************************
328 REMARKS:
329 Some non-x86 Linux kernels map PCI relocateable I/O to values that
330 are above 64K, which will not work with the BIOS image that requires
331 the offset for the I/O ports to be a maximum of 16-bits. Ideally
332 someone should fix the kernel to map the I/O ports for VGA compatible
333 devices to a different location (or just all I/O ports since it is
334 unlikely you can have enough devices in the machine to use up all
335 64K of the I/O space - a total of more than 256 cards would be
336 necessary).
337
338 Anyway to fix this we change all I/O mapped base registers and
339 chop off the top bits.
